Delta Compost

Compost Junction wouldn’t exist without Delta Compost, our processing partner and the recipient of Compost Junction food scraps. They have an incredible team and are capable of composting a staggering range and quantity of material. They have a Class 3 facility (the highest you can get in Colorado) and their compost is STA certified.
When you get your finished compost back (twice a year), it’s coming from Delta Compost. If you’re interested in how your compost is made, you should check out their site at https://deltacompost.com.
New Way Refillery

New Way Refillery helps limit consumption of packaging materials that end up in the landfill. They offer a wide selection of refillable personal care and home cleaning products, making it easy and accessible to reduce single-plastic waste.
New Way has partnered with us to offer Compost Junction subscribers a discount on counter top compost bins. The stainless steel countertop bins come with a charcoal filter to keep food odor out. Additionally, users have said it makes disposing of scraps easier while cooking and reduces tears on the compostable bag in your bucket.
